1. Material Durability

One of the essential factors in choosing aluminum compressed air pipe is its durability. John Smith, a mechanical engineer with 15 years of experience, emphasizes that "Aluminum offers excellent resistance to corrosion and weathering, making it a strong candidate in various environments." This durability can ensure a longer lifespan and lower maintenance costs over time.

2. Weight and Installation

The weight of aluminum compared to other materials like steel or PVC significantly impacts installation time and labor costs. Mary Johnson, a project manager for a large industrial firm, explains, “The lightweight nature of aluminum allows for easier handling and installation, which can substantially reduce overall project timelines.” This aspect may also lessen the need for extensive installation equipment, providing further cost savings.

3. Flow Efficiency

Flow efficiency is another crucial factor to consider. Reduced friction and smooth internal surfaces are paramount for maximizing air flow. According to Brian Lee, an industrial air systems consultant, “Aluminum compressed air pipes have lower internal resistance, promoting better airflow and energy efficiency.” This characteristic is vital for ensuring the optimal performance of your compressed air system.

4. Compatibility with Existing Systems

When integrating new piping into an existing compressed air system, compatibility is critical. Susan Green, an operations director, notes that “Many businesses often overlook how new materials will fit with their current infrastructure.” It is essential to evaluate how aluminum will interact with existing components, ensuring seamless integration and functionality.

5. Cost Considerations

While the upfront cost may be higher than alternatives like PVC, aluminum’s longevity and efficiency can yield better overall value. Tom Garcia, a financial analyst in the manufacturing sector, states, “Investing in aluminum compressed air pipe can lead to significant savings in energy consumption and maintenance, making it actually more economical in the long run.”
